Items of garb that (generally) belong to the a royal household - for example:

crown/cornenette cloaks thrones [septre]] orb

there might even be a banner or rings that go along with it. These are generally handed down from personage to personage as the 'office' passes hands..


Another example is peerage regalia - eg a Knight:

spurs fealty chain white belt cloak
